-# AES-NI-CTR+GHASH stitch.
-#
-# February 2013
-#
-# OpenSSL GCM implementation is organized in such way that its
-# performance is rather close to the sum of its streamed components,
-# in the context parallelized AES-NI CTR and modulo-scheduled
-# PCLMULQDQ-enabled GHASH. Unfortunately, as no stitch implementation
-# was observed to perform significantly better than the sum of the
-# components on contemporary CPUs, the effort was deemed impossible to
-# justify. This module is based on combination of Intel submissions,
-# [1] and [2], with MOVBE twist suggested by Ilya Albrekht and Max
-# Locktyukhin of Intel Corp. who verified that it reduces shuffles
-# pressure with notable relative improvement, achieving 1.0 cycle per
-# byte processed with 128-bit key on Haswell processor, and 0.74 -
-# on Broadwell. [Mentioned results are raw profiled measurements for
-# favourable packet size, one divisible by 96. Applications using the
-# EVP interface will observe a few percent worse performance.]
-#
-# [1] http://rt.openssl.org/Ticket/Display.html?id=2900&user=guest&pass=guest
-# [2] http://www.intel.com/content/dam/www/public/us/en/documents/software-support/enabling-high-performance-gcm.pdf
